Software Engineering Manager applicants have rated the interview process at Microsoft with 3.3 out of 5 (where 5 is the highest level of difficulty) and assessed their interview experience as 75% positive. To compare, the company-average is 66.4% positive. This is according to Glassdoor user ratings.
Candidates applying for Software Engineering Manager roles take an average of 26 days to get hired, when considering 8 user submitted interviews for this role. To compare, the hiring process at Microsoft overall takes an average of 30 days.
Common stages of the interview process at Microsoft as a Software Engineering Manager according to 8 Glassdoor interviews include:
Phone interview: 29%
One on one interview: 24%
Drug test: 12%
Presentation: 12%
Group panel interview: 6%
IQ intelligence test: 6%
Personality test: 6%
Skills test: 6%

I applied online. The process took 2 months. I interviewed at Microsoft in Jan 2025
Interview
1st round with HM - focussed more on past work experiences.
After that full loop 4 rounds with team - Coding, Design, Behavioral, People management.
I was interviewing for security role, so most design questions were focussed on security concepts - data protection, encryption algorithms etc
Interview questions [1]
Question 1
Explain RSA key encryption and secure boot signature verification
